Land proclaimed as a Street in the Borough of Westport.
[L.s.] CHARLES FERGUSSON, Governor-General.
A PROCLAMATION.
IN pursuance and exercise of the powers conferred by
section twelve of the Land Act, 1924, I, General Sir
Charles Fergusson, Baronet, Governor-General of the Do-
minion of New Zealand, do hereby proclaim as a street the
land in the Borough of Westport described in the Schedule
hereto.
SCHEDULE.
APPROXIMATE area of the piece of land proclaimed as a
street: 1 acre 1 rood II perches.
Being Crown land adjoining Sections 13, 30, 29, 53, situated
in Block III, Kawatiri Survey District (Borough of West-
port), (Nelson R.D.).
In the Nelson Land District; as the same is more
particularly delineated on the plan marked P.W.D. 63079,
deposited in the office of the Minister of Public Works at
Wellington, in the Wellington Land District, and thereon
edged red.
Given under the hand of His Excellency the Governor-
General of the Dominion of New Zealand, and issued
under the Seal of that Dominion, this 6th day of July,
1925.
J. G. COATES, Minister of Public Works
GOD SAVE THE KING!
Land proclaimed as a Street in the Borough of New Plymouth.
[L.S.] CHARLES FERGUSSON, Governor-General.
A PROCLAMATION.
IN pursuance and exercise of the powers conferred by section twelve of the Land Act, 1924, I-General Sir Charles
Fergusson, Baronet, Governor-General of the Dominion of
New Zealand, do hereby proclaim as a street the land in
the Borough of New Plymouth described in the Schedule
hereto.
SCHEDULE.
APPROXIMATE area of the piece of land proclaimed as a street:
0·97 perches.
Being Lot 4 part Subdivision “C” of Lot 7 of Town Belt B,
situated in Block V, Paritutu Survey District (Borough of
New Plymouth).
In the Taranaki Land District; as the same is more
particularly delineated on the plan marked P.W.D. 63094,
deposited in the office of the Minister of Public Works at
Wellington, in the Wellington Land District, and thereon
coloured pink.
Given under the hand of His Excellency the Governor-
General of the Dominion of New Zealand, and issued
under the Seal of that Dominion, this 4th day of July,
1925.
J. G. COATES, Minister of Public Works.
GOD SAVE THE KING!
Land proclaimed as a Road in Block IX, Mount Fyffe
Survey District, Kaikoura County.
[L.s.] CHARLES FERGUSSON, Governor-General.
A PROCLAMATION.
IN pursuance and exercise of the powers conferred by
section twelve of the Land Act, 1924, I, General Sir
Charles Fergusson, Baronet, Governor-General of the Do-
minion of New Zealand, do hereby proclaim as a road the
land in Mount Fyffe Survey District, described in the Schedule
hereto.
SCHEDULE.
APPROXIMATE areas of the pieces of land proclaimed as a
road:-
A. R. P.
0 2 3·4 Section 279, Kaikoura Suburban; coloured red.
0 0 16·6 Section l; coloured purple.
Situated in Block IX, Mount Fyffe Survey District (Marl-
borough R.D.).
In the Marlborough Land District; as the same are more
particularly delineated on the plan marked P.W.D. 63021,
deposited in the office of the Minister of Public Works at
Wellington, in the Wellington Land District, and thereon
coloured as above mentioned.
Given under the hand of His Excellency the Governor-
General of the Dominion of New Zealand, and issued
under the Seal of that Dominion, this 2nd day of July,
1925.
J. G. COATES, Minister of Public Works.
GOD SAVE THE KING!
